The DreamCloud has a tall profile for a mattress at a whopping 15 inches. The eight-layer structure is broken down to foam and wrapped coil parts, which operate in tandem to provide the sleeper with a strong innerspring lift and lots of comfortable pressure relief.

Cover – The cover is composed of a cashmere and polyester mix for a soft feel up top. It’s also quilted with memory foam, which supplies the sleeper with immediate relaxation.

Foam Layers – Below the cover, you’ll find three thin layers of foam. While these segments are soft to the touch and supply some satisfying sinkage, they also react quickly to pressure, so you won’t feel trapped in the mattress. The middle of these three layers is particularly important because of the temperature regulation of the DreamCloud as it is comprised of perforated latex foam. Latex generally is good at dissipating heat, so the inclusion of those tiny ventilations encourages more cooling.

Pocketed Coils – The base layer of foam transitions into the firmer support section of this mattress, which is made up of a pocketed coil system. These individually wrapped springs provide the mattress excellent bounce and help to disperse motion throughout the mattress. The coils also assist in moderating temperatures as the spaces between them allow for continuous air flow.

Foundation Layer – A thin layer of high-density polyfoam lies in the bottom of the mattress, with the major function of cradling the pocketed coils and offering a sound foundation for the whole mattress.

To illustrate this motion transfer, I dropped a 10 lb steel ball from heights of 4 inches, 8 inches and 12 inches and measured the disturbance it generated: the bigger the lines, the larger the disturbance.

The DreamCloud demonstrates a small amount of disturbance for the 4 inch drop, which simulates somebody rolling around and adjusting their position on the other side of the mattress. While the 8 and 12 inch drops reveal slightly bigger spikes, I would still consider the mattress to be quite good at isolating motion, thanks to the individually wrapped coils. This means you’re not likely to be overly disturbed by your bed partner’s midnight shimmies, which makes this an awesome option for couples.

To visualize this sinkage, I placed 4 balls of varying sizes and densities (a 6 pound medicine ball, a 10 lb steel ball, a 50 lb medicine ball, along with a 100 lb medicine ball) on the mattress and measured how much they compacted the top.

The variations in size, density and weight are meant to simulate distinct body parts and different sized sleepers. Does A Dreamcloud Mattress Have A Top And A Bottom

6 lb medicine ball: 1.5 inches of sinkage.

10 lb steel ball: 2 inches of sinkage.

50 lb medicine ball: 4.5 inches of sinkage.

100 lb medicine ball: 5.5 inches of sinkage.

Even though you’re likely to encounter some instant sinkage in the soft foam at the top, by the time you sink through those layers, you’ll hit the wrapped coils and experience amazing support. Does It Require A Box Spring?

The DreamCloud could be sat directly on a box spring. Or if you prefer, a platform or almost any other flat supportive surface. It can also be utilized with any adjustable bed frame, which can fit an 15″ mattress.

You may also put the DreamCloud right on the floor if that’s what you’d like to do. Just make sure there is no moisture or water around.

 

What Is The Best Way To Take Care Of Your DreamCloud?

The DreamCloud requires no turning however, it is recommended that you rotate the mattress possibly one or two times a year to prevent it from wearing from excessive sagging.

For routine cleaning, it is advised to use cold water along mild dish detergent, so to clean any stains or dirt. Consistently wash using gentle circular motions, rather than rubbing.
